TP官方网址下载-tp官方下载安卓最新版本/最新版本/安卓版安装-tp官方下载安卓最新版本2024
TokenPocket创建失败看似是“单点问题”,实则往往牵涉到客户端环境、链上状态、加密校验、网络连通与后端服务等多层因素。下面我将以“可操作排查清单 + 概念级机理剖析”的方式,把常见失败原因从不同技术维度讲透:先进科技前沿、资产管理、分片技术、便捷支付系统、信息化技术创新与可编程数字逻辑。你可以将其当作一套从现象到根因的定位框架。
一、先进科技前沿:客户端与区块链交互的“前沿耦合”失败
1)时间同步与签名时效
Token创建(或创建钱包/导入/初始化)通常需要生成或校验签名/密钥材料。若设备系统时间偏差较大,可能导致签名验证失败、nonce/有效期校验不通过,从而表现为创建失败。解决思路:检查手机时间是否自动同步、时区是否正确。
2)网络协议与传输链路

在前沿的加密通信体系中,客户端需要通过RPC/网关与链节点交互。如果网络存在DNS劫持、代理不稳定、IPv6异常、HTTPS证书链异常等,可能在握手或请求阶段失败。解决思路:切换网络(Wi-Fi/蜂窝)、关闭/更换代理、重试并观察是否有特定错误码。
3)节点可用性与链拥塞
即便客户端正确,若后端节点负载过高或RPC返回超时,也可能导致创建流程卡住或失败。解决思路:在应用中更换网络节点/切换链(若支持),稍后重试。
二、资产管理:创建失败背后的“密钥-地址-余额”一致性问题
资产管理系统的核心是:密钥(Key)→ 地址(Address)→ 账户状态(State)。创建失败经常发生在这三者的某一步一致性被破坏。
1)助记词/私钥校验失败
如果是“导入钱包/恢复钱包”类型的创建,助记词长度、单词表类型、校验和(checksum)不匹配会直接失败。解决思路:确认助记词来源、单词是否遗漏/多打、语言/网络配置是否一致。
2)密钥派生路径(Derivation Path)不匹配
不同应用或不同链的钱包实现可能采用不同派生路径。路径不一致会导致派生出的地址不对,进而引发校验失败或后续资产查询异常。解决思路:检查应用对目标链/网络使用的派生路径设置(若有)。
3)账户状态与余额/权限的“前置条件”缺失
某些场景下,应用会在创建后立刻执行权限检查或资产初始化调用(例如建立某些合约交互所需状态)。若链上权限、账户注册状态或合约依赖条件未满足,就可能返回错误。解决思路:确认目标链是否已支持该账户类型;必要时先完成链上基础步骤(例如账户激活)。
三、分片技术:当“并行执行”遇到一致性与回滚机制
分片(sharding)在现代分布式系统中用于扩展吞吐量;尽管TokenPocket本身并不“让用户直接配置分片”,但它依赖的链或基础设施可能具备分片特性。创建失败可能体现为“某些分片结果不可用或状态尚未最终化”。
1)分片提交与最终性(Finality)延迟
如果创建流程依赖链上交易确认,但网络处于“提交后但未最终化”的状态,客户端可能在等待确认阶段超时或收到临时状态,导致判定失败。解决思路:重试并等待更长的确认时间;查看交易是否已进入待确认状态。
2)跨分片消息(Cross-shard Messaging)丢失/延迟
若创建步骤需要跨分片消息(例如涉及跨区域状态更新),可能因路由或队列积压而延迟,导致客户端误判为失败。解决思路:检查是否存在跨分片队列拥堵的公开链状态;必要时切换节点或稍后再试。
3)回滚与状态竞争
在高并发条件下,链可能发生短期状态竞争,某些交易结果会回滚。客户端如果缺乏正确的重试策略,会把“暂时失败”当成“永久失败”。解决思路:不要立刻重复多次提交,改为先查链上交易是否存在。
四、便捷支付系统:创建失败与“手续费/燃料/路由”相关的支付失败
你提到“便捷支付系统”,虽然创建钱包不等同于支付,但钱包创建后可能会触发Gas/手续费估算或某些初始化调用。失败常见于手续费或交易路由。
1)Gas估算失败
若客户端在创建过程中需要执行合约调用或创建某些账户状态,就会估算Gas。估算失败可能源于合约状态不可访问、参数不合法、节点策略限制等。解决思路:确认网络切换正确、合约交互参数不被异常修改、升级到最新版应用。
2)余额不足或手续费货币不可用
部分链或网络要求账户具备最小手续费余额。若余额不足,交易会被拒绝,应用可能提示创建失败或初始化失败。解决思路:确认目标地址是否已有足够手续费资产;必要时使用其他渠道转入少量手续费。
3)费率模型与链配置不匹配
不同链的费率模型(如动态基价、优先费)存在差异,应用若使用了不匹配的配置,可能导致交易被拒或持续失败。解决思路:检查应用网络配置是否匹配链;避免在错误网络上进行操作。
五、信息化技术创新:日志、鉴权、同步与本地状态损坏
信息化创新往往意味着更多自动化与服务化能力:日志采集、鉴权策略、数据同步、容灾重试等。但也更容易出现“本地缓存/状态污染”。
1)本地缓存损坏或状态不同步
应用创建流程通常会写入本地数据库(例如用户配置、已选网络、密钥管理状态)。若升级失败、存储空间不足、系统清理缓存/权限限制导致写入中断,可能引发创建失败。解决思路:清理应用缓存(谨慎)、检查存储空间、重启应用与手机。
2)权限不足或系统安全限制
Android/iOS的权限与安全策略会影响加密材料的读取与存储(尤其是密钥保管、后台网络访问)。如果系统禁止相关权限,可能导致流程中断。解决思路:检查存储权限、后台运行权限、VPN/安全软件的拦截。
3)日志与错误码缺失导致“表面失败”
有时创建失败并非真正失败,而是错误码未被应用正确处理。建议你抓取失败时的报错信息或日志(在应用设置或系统日志中),用于定位是“网络问题/签名校验/交易失败/超时”。
六、专业剖析分析:从“可能原因分层”到“最优先排查顺序”
为了让你更快定位,建议按以下优先级排查:
第一层(最快排除)
- 确认网络是否可用:切换Wi-Fi/蜂窝网络,关闭代理/VPN后重试。
- 确认应用是否为最新版。
- 检查系统时间自动同步。
第二层(与密钥/配置强相关)
- 若导入/恢复:核对助记词单词拼写、顺序、语言;确认是否选择正确链/路径。
- 若创建与初始化需交易:确认手续费资产与目标网络是否正确。
第三层(与链状态/节点强相关)
- 更换RPC/节点(若应用支持)。
- 查看链浏览器中是否存在相关交易/创建相关调用。
- 等待更长确认时间,避免重复提交。
第四层(与本地状态/系统限制强相关)
- 检查权限(存储/后台/网络)。
- 清理缓存并重启,必要时重新安装(注意备份/迁移)。
七、可编程数字逻辑:把“创建失败”视为可被验证的状态机
把整个创建过程抽象成“状态机”(State Machine)更容易理解:
状态0:输入校验(助记词/私钥/参数合法性)
- 失败→校验和/格式错误。
状态1:密钥派生(Derive Keys)
- 失败→派生路径/算法参数不一致。
状态2:地址生成(Generate Address)
- 失败→网络前缀/编码规则不匹配。
状态3:链上初始化/权限校验(On-chain Init / Verify)
- 失败→Gas估算失败、余额不足、节点超时。
状态4:本地持久化(Persist Local State)
- 失败→权限不足/缓存损坏/写入中断。
在“可编程数字逻辑”视角下,你可以把每个状态看成逻辑门:只有当所有前置条件满足时才会通向下一个状态。创建失败说明至少一个门的条件不满足。你要做的是:从错误码或行为特征反推是哪一门被卡住。
八、便捷支付系统的延伸建议:减少失败概率的工程策略
1)避免重复点击与并发提交:减少由回滚/nonce竞争引发的“假失败”。
2)使用稳定网络与推荐节点:降低超时概率。
3)在链浏览器验证:不要只相信客户端提示。
4)定期更新并保留关键信息备份:助记词与导入信息必须离线保存。
九、你可以补充的信息(我可进一步精确定位)
如果你希望我给出更针对性的原因判断,请你提供:
- 具体失败发生在“新建钱包/导入钱包/创建账户/初始化合约交互”的哪一步?
- 应用提示的错误文本或错误码(截图文字也行)。
- 你使用的链网络(主网/测试网)与钱包类型。
- 失败时你的网络环境(是否VPN/代理、Wi-Fi或蜂窝)。

- 手机系统版本、TokenPocket版本。
结语
TokenPocket创建失败并不神秘:它通常是多层系统协同中的某个环节条件未满足。从先进科技前沿的时间/网络到资产管理的密钥校验,从分片与最终性的状态延迟到便捷支付系统的手续费路由,再到信息化创新带来的本地状态与鉴权问题,最后再以可编程数字逻辑的状态机方式收束为“哪一门不满足”。按优先级排查,你基本可以在较短时间内定位根因并恢复创建成功。
评论